My website is already fairly quick to the human eye, yet Google PageSpeed Insights still hovers below the 90 mark on both mobile and desktop. I want that number lifted to a consistent 95+ without any drop in what visitors currently experience.
Key focus areas are loading time, responsiveness, and interactivity. The site is mostly text and images, supported by a few must-keep third-party scripts, so any optimisation has to respect those dependencies.
Here is what I expect from the engagement:
• Full audit of current performance with a clear before report.
• Implementation of best-practice fixes—image compression, modern formats, critical CSS extraction, JS/CSS minification, deferred or async loading, efficient caching, and any other techniques required.
• All changes must retain current visual appearance, interactive behaviour, and overall usability.
• A concise after report showing Google PageSpeed Insights scores of 95 or higher for both mobile and desktop, plus GTmetrix or WebPageTest confirmation if helpful.
• Roll-back notes or a staging plan so I can revert easily should anything break later.
